Terminology and Nomenclature
The terminology surrounding electric stoves can be complex, with various names being used interchangeably or to describe specific features. Understanding these terms is essential for making informed decisions when purchasing or using an electric stove.
Common Terms for Electric Stoves
- Electric Range: This term refers to a complete unit that includes the cooktop and oven. It’s a common term in North America.
- Cooktop or Stovetop: This refers specifically to the surface where cooking is done and can be a part of a range or a standalone unit.
- Electric Cooker: A term often used in the UK and other parts of the world to refer to what is commonly known as an electric stove or range in North America.
- Induction Cooktop: A specific type of electric cooktop that uses electromagnetic fields to heat cookware directly.

Types of Electric Stoves
Electric stoves come in a variety of types, each with its unique characteristics, advantages, and purposes. The choice of an electric stove depends on several factors, including cooking style, available space, and personal preference.
Coil Electric Stoves
Coil electric stoves are one of the oldest types and use coil elements as the heat source. They are generally less expensive than other types but can be less efficient and more difficult to clean.
Ceramic and Glass Electric Stoves
These stoves feature a smooth, flat surface made of ceramic or glass. They are easy to clean and provide a modern aesthetic to the kitchen. They can be further divided into electric and induction types, based on the heating technology used.
Induction Electric Stoves
Induction stoves use electromagnetic fields to directly heat the cookware. They are energy-efficient, fast, and safe, as the surface remains cool to the touch. However, they require specific cookware made of ferromagnetic materials.

What is the difference between an electric stove and a range?
An electric stove and a range are often used interchangeably, but there is a subtle difference between the two. A range typically refers to a single unit that combines an oven and a stovetop, usually with a cooktop surface and burners. On the other hand, an electric stove can refer specifically to the cooktop surface with electric coils or heating elements, without necessarily including an oven. However, in modern terminology, the terms are often used to describe the same appliance, which includes both a cooktop and an oven in a single unit.
The distinction between the two terms has become less relevant in recent years, as most electric stoves come with an oven and are referred to as ranges. Nevertheless, it’s essential to understand the difference when shopping for a new appliance or discussing cooking techniques with others. When referring to the cooktop surface alone, it’s more accurate to use the term “electric stove” or “cooktop,” while “range” is a more comprehensive term that encompasses both the cooktop and the oven. How do I clean and maintain my electric stove?
Cleaning and maintaining your electric stove is essential to ensure its longevity, performance, and safety. Start by turning off the stove and letting it cool down completely. Then, use a soft cloth or sponge to wipe down the cooktop surface, removing any food residue or spills. For tougher stains or grime buildup, mix baking soda and water to create a paste, and apply it to the affected area. Let it sit for 30 minutes before wiping it clean with a damp cloth.
Regular maintenance is also crucial to prevent damage and ensure optimal performance. Check the electric coils regularly for signs of wear or damage, and replace them as needed. Additionally, inspect the cooktop surface for any cracks or chips, and repair or replace it if necessary. It’s also essential to clean the oven and stove vents regularly to ensure proper airflow and prevent the buildup of grease and debris. What are the common safety features to look for in an electric stove?
When shopping for an electric stove, it’s essential to look for common safety features that can help prevent accidents and ensure a safe cooking experience. Some of the key safety features to look for include automatic shut-off, child safety locks, and heat indicators. Automatic shut-off will turn off the stove in case of an emergency or if it’s left unattended, while child safety locks will prevent accidental start-ups or adjustments. Heat indicators will alert you when the cooktop or oven is still hot, even after it’s been turned off.
Other important safety features to consider include grounding and surge protection, which will prevent electrical shocks and damage from power surges. Additionally, look for stoves with a cool-to-the-touch surface, which can reduce the risk of burns and accidents. It’s also crucial to choose a stove with a stable and secure design, which will prevent tip-overs and other accidents.
